What is the role of international organizations in technical assistance and training to strengthen Bolivia's capabilities in the fight against money laundering?

Bolivia collaborates closely with international organizations, such as the World Bank and the International Monetary Fund, to receive technical assistance and training. These cooperation programs focus on strengthening the country's capabilities in areas such as financial supervision, the implementation of advanced technologies, and the development of effective anti-money laundering strategies.

How is the increase in steps in the rental fee in housing contracts in Colombia regulated?

The escalation of steps in the rental fee in housing contracts in Colombia refers to gradual and pre-established increases in the value of the rental over time. This practice can be regulated in the contract, establishing the conditions for the increases and the frequency with which they will occur. It is important that the contract complies with Colombian legal provisions, such as Law 820 of 2003, which regulates the annual increase in rent. Including specific clauses regarding escalation provides clarity to both parties and avoids surprises when adjusting the rental fee.
